Project Type Typical Range
Pier and Beam Foundation $2,500 - $7,500
Slab Foundation Repair $1,200 - $4,000
Basement Leveling $4,500 - $12,000
Crawl Space Stabilization $3,000 - $8,000
Foundation Underpinning $8,000 - $20,000
Concrete Slab Jacking $1,500 - $4,500
Full Foundation Replacement $20,000 - $50,000

Factors Affecting Cost

Home foundation leveling in Dearborn County, IN, involves adjusting and stabilizing a home's foundation to address settling or unevenness. This process typically requires a thorough assessment of the foundation's condition and may involve various materials and techniques to restore stability and prevent future issues. Understanding the typical scope and considerations can help homeowners make informed decisions about foundation repair options.

  • Materials used: Commonly include steel piers, helical piles, or mudjacking foam, selected based on soil conditions and foundation type.
  • Size and scope: Ranges from localized repairs to full foundation stabilization, depending on the extent of settling or damage.
  • Labor complexity: Often involves excavation, precise lifting, and reinforcement, requiring skilled labor and specialized equipment.
  • Permitting considerations: May require permits from local authorities in Dearborn County, especially for extensive repairs or structural modifications.
  • Additional options: Includes waterproofing, drainage improvements, or crack repairs to complement leveling efforts and enhance foundation longevity.

Project Size and Scope

Scope/Size Typical Range
Small repairs (e.g., localized lifting) $1,000 - $3,000
Moderate leveling (e.g., partial foundation) $3,000 - $8,000
Full foundation leveling $8,000 - $20,000
Additional stabilization work $2,000 - $6,000

In Dearborn County, IN, foundation leveling costs can vary based on the extent of the work and specific site conditions.
